How to make a seamless pattern for print-on-demand

A seamless (tileable) pattern is a single tile that repeats edge-to-edge without a visible seam. POD sellers use them for fabric, wrapping paper, phone cases, apparel, and wallpaper uploads on platforms like Spoonflower and Redbubble.

Step-by-step

  1. Open Pattern Maker and set tile width/height (square lock is fine to start; unlock for custom W x H).
  2. Upload motifs or load samples. Place elements on the canvas; duplicate and scale as needed.
  3. Watch the 3x3 preview while you edit. If a seam shows, move motifs off the hard edge or mirror/duplicate across the boundary.
  4. Use helpers like Smart Spacing, Scale all, grid, and snap when you want faster layout balance.
  5. Choose background: solid color, uploaded image, or transparent PNG for layered POD designs.
  6. Export PNG at your print size. Optionally save a project so you can swap motifs later.

Quick POD tip

For fabric and most print catalogs, start at 1024 x 1024 or higher. Transparent backgrounds help when the marketplace applies its own base color.

What is a seamless pattern?

A single tile that repeats so the left edge matches the right and the top matches the bottom, with no visible join line.

What size should I export?

256-4096px per side. Use 1024px or higher for print; smaller tiles work well for CSS or web backgrounds.
